CAUTION - If you plan to leave a small dog (or other small animal) in this pen outside unsupervised for ANY length of time, make sure you cover it with something like a mesh shade cloth, or you could lose your pet to a bird of prey.

We have a 41ft. Class A coach and I wanted something sturdy for my dogs to exercise in yet had a secure way to hold them in the ground and if I want to add on later I can. This product gives me all of that and more. The stakes go into the ground deeper than others do and if you want it on the bare floor they have tips covers. Also I ordered the 16 panel and it came with 2 gates. The gates have double locks and you must raise then together then pull the gate to open. It shuts and locks which i like a lot. I have a fox terrier and American cocker spaniel in this 32 in high pen. Pembroke welsh corgi’s would be fine as well. Each panel is light weight yet built well and the gates are extra wide which is another feature no one else has. I have bad knees and mobility can be. A challenge but this pen is the answer. I will order more panels probably 8 more. Very easy to assemble. The box is heavy when it’s all in there so get a man to help with that but you can handle the build out on your own. Functions well. This dog enclosure is a great product to keep your pet in a certain area in times when you cannot monitor them full time. The hardware is of decent quality and strong enough to prevent collapse if your pet pushes on it. However, if you are indoors don't expect this enclosure to stay in one place if your dogs really want to move. They will just push it along the floor unless you put heavy objects in front of it. If you have a small balcony on the ground floor, this will help prevent your pets from getting out and running away, and is a good use for this type of product.
